The Tony Hawk Video Game Series
In 1999, Activision released the first Tony Hawk's Pro Skater video game, which revolutionized the gaming industry and introduced skateboarding to a whole new audience. The game's success was unprecedented, with over 50 million copies sold worldwide. The series has since become a beloved franchise, with numerous sequels and spin-offs, including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 2, Tony Hawk's Underground, and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 5.
Philanthropy and Legacy
In addition to his competitive career and entrepreneurial ventures, Tony Hawk is also known for his philanthropic efforts. The Tony Hawk Foundation, established in 2002, has helped to build over 600 skateparks in low-income communities across the United States, providing young people with access to safe and accessible skateboarding facilities. Hawk's legacy extends far beyond his own achievements, inspiring generations of skateboarders and action sports enthusiasts around the world.
